Supply Chain Collaboration Manager: With a 25% share in the job market, Supply Chain Collaboration Managers play a crucial role in ensuring seamless operations between companies and their vendors. They focus on building and maintaining strong relationships, leading to enhanced efficiency and productivity. Vendor Management Analyst: Vendor Management Analysts hold a 20% share in the job market. Their primary responsibility is to oversee the performance and compliance of vendors, ensuring that they meet the organization's expectations and requirements. Contract Specialist: Contract Specialists represent a 18% share of the job market. They are responsible for creating, negotiating, and managing contracts with vendors, ensuring legal compliance and financial benefits for their organizations. Procurement Specialist: Procurement Specialists account for 15% of the job market. They manage the procurement process, including sourcing, negotiation, and vendor management, aiming to minimize costs and maximize value. Third-Party Risk Analyst: With a 12% share in the job market, Third-Party Risk Analysts focus on identifying, assessing, and mitigating risks related to working with external parties, ensuring the overall security and integrity of operations. Business Relationship Manager: Business Relationship Managers make up 10% of the job market. They are responsible for establishing and maintaining strategic relationships with key vendors, driving mutual growth and success.
